Hey — quick handover on Plinth, our shared component library. Versions follow semver, but we pin minors in consumer apps after the v4 breakage. Dena handled releases before; now it's you. Tag from main only, never feature branches. The publish step reads the settings shown below.

service settings:
[giliel]
team = belix
access_code = ac_f3dc33
owner = praix.feneth
host = giliel.novacstack.internal
port = 5000
peer = rusix.plorvagrid.internal
salt = 142ac862
pin = 5047

Hello, and welcome to the on-call rotation. This week Larkmont ships the Bramblewick consent banner to all tenant sites. Plugins that inject scripts before consent is recorded will be blocked until the user accepts, so external authors should register their scripts under the deferred-load hook. Expect some tickets from authors whose embeds stop firing; point them to the migration notes rather than debugging case by case. The full author-facing guidance is collected on the page below.

runbook for tagug-hafog: https://jira.lumiclabs.internal/projects/pages/pages/9773c0d8

CI NOTE: Corvid broker upgrade breaking integration jobs

After upgrading the Corvid message broker from 5.x to 6.0 on the staging cluster, integration jobs hang at queue declaration. Cause: 6.0 drops implicit queue auto-create; our test harness relied on it. Fix merged to declare queues explicitly in setup. If you get paged for stuck pipelines tonight, retry is pointless — either roll the broker back or ensure jobs run the patched harness. Rollback script lives in the ops repo. The patched harness build is identified below.

build token for kaweg-tagag: htk6_c63a6b